George is a 19 year old male who currently resides with his mother and two other siblings. He enrolled in the Urban Supply Chain Jobs Program after an in- depth presentation and counseling session by the Pinellas County Urban League. George joined the USCJP hoping to obtain additional skills and a certification. George’s barriers prior to joining were transportation and his new responsibility of assisting with his younger siblings.
Since completing customer service operations training, George has a newfound interest in customer service operations, and wants to truly combine this skill with computer programing to create a fulfilling and good-paying career. The USCJP has contributed to George's transformation by making education and employment skills accessible and affordable to him and his family. He’s been given additional skills that will assist him with a career --not just employment.
George believes his family and the Pinellas County Urban League working together to serve as a support system has contributed to his transformation. George’s family predicts long-term success for him due to his positive attitude and hard work combined with support from the Urban League.
